Bethel, Redding COVID-19 vaccine clinic continues to book appointments

This past Saturday, Bethel and Redding held their second COVID-19 vaccine clinic.  Another 300 residents in the 75 and over age group received vaccinations. Staff continues to contact preregistered residents in this group this week to schedule appointments for when the next shipment of vaccines arrive. 

The Bethel COVID-19 vaccine clinic is being supplied the Moderna vaccine. Residents are monitored by medical personnel for at least 15 minutes after receiving the injection. To date there have been no adverse reactions or side effects with this vaccine. 

69-percent of Redding residents over the age of 75 have received their first dose of a COVID-19 vaccine.  Health Director Doug Hartline says the clinic site, run in conjunction with the Town of Bethel, is spacious, safe, and favorable for those in this age group. Redding has been calling and making appointments for those who pre-registered on the Redding website. 

The sign up is now open for those who are 65 and up.  Redding will soon be using the Redding Community Center for clinics.
